Content is king. The more interesting (and relevant) material that you put on your site, the more likely you are to have visitors and more importantly, return visitors. Think back to a website you once looked at that you thought was informative or amusing. If you were interested in the subject matter or in the market for a product or service they offered, you probably checked back at a later date to see if there was anything new posted on the site. If there was, there is a good chance you will continue to do so in the future. If the site was the same as before, there is little chance you are going to check back in the future. Make sure to update your content frequently or loose out on repeat web traffic.
